Step 1: Know What You Need

Before you even open a listings page, take a moment to think about what really matters to you. Ask yourself:

  • What suburbs or areas do I want to live in?

  • What’s my realistic budget?

  • Do I need parking, air conditioning, or pet-friendly options?

  • How long do I plan to stay?

Understanding your non-negotiables early on helps you focus on homes that truly fit your lifestyle.

Step 3: Stay on Top of the Details

As you come across potential homes, it’s important to keep things organised. Create a tracker or spreadsheet to note:

  • Property addresses and features

  • Weekly rent and extra costs (like utilities or parking)

  • Lease terms and conditions

  • Pros and cons of each option

This way, you won’t lose track of which properties stood out or what questions you still need answered.


Step 4: Be Ready for Inspections

When it’s time to view a property, go in prepared. Bring a list of questions that will help you make an informed decision, such as:

  • Is anything included in the rent (e.g., water, internet, appliances)?

  • What’s the surrounding neighbourhood like?

  • How are repairs and maintenance handled?

  • Are there any restrictions or special conditions on the lease?

Taking the time to ask upfront saves headaches later—and shows landlords you’re serious and informed.
